Stevens Point's Demographic Profile

Stevens Point has 11,141 households and a median income of $52,433, providing context for rent absorption and tenant demand across retail and multifamily assets. A +2% five-year population trend is a key signal for evaluating long-term demand in this market.

Key Demographic Metric Value
Population 26,436
# Households 11,141
Median age 32
Median household income $52,433
Avg household size 2.0
Renter-occupied housing units 5,214
5-year population change +2%

Regional Demographic Comparison

This comparison places Stevens Point alongside nearby cities to show how population size, household counts, and income levels differ across the region. Viewing these markets side by side helps investors understand whether local demand and income characteristics are concentrated in Stevens Point or distributed across surrounding areas.

City Population # Households Age Median Household Income Avg Household Size Renter Occupied Housing Units Five Yr Pop Growth %
Stevens Point 26,436 11,141 32 $52,433 2 5,214 2%
Plover 14,536 6,021 39 $74,989 2 2,213 3%
Junction City 458 177 38 $67,500 3 47 -1%
Rosholt 453 187 39 $64,891 2 42 -1%
